Output 36d2681af299b47fd396274897524fe6764a06aaba95292852de01977eac17fd:32

value
252038
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b35341084ed772c76d87a725e4fce15058fecc OP_EQUAL
address
3QN2KrMhPoFeb1LDxCBvrCqdNmXAEwa95s
transaction
36d2681af299b47fd396274897524fe6764a06aaba95292852de01977eac17fd
confirmations
185009
spent
true